The property
PRICE: The subject of sale forms a delightful detached bungalow quietly located in the heart of the much sought after Duddingston area of Edinburgh. This well-proportioned, three bedroom family home is set amidst good sized established gardens to both the front and rear with a long driveway to the side providing off street parking. The property has the added benefit of having full gas central heating and double glazing which ensures a comfortable and ambient living environment. It is in good order throughout but does require some general upgrading, however it also benefits from having good sized attic and large rear garden area which offer an excellent opportunity for further development, subject to the usual planning conditions. The accommodation comprises: Hall with good storage and doors leading to all main rooms, a hatch in the ceiling with drop down ladder provides access to the attic space. Spacious living room/dining room with outlook over front garden, Edinburgh press cupboard, fireplace and built-in display cabinets. Kitchen with base and wall mounted units, window to rear overlooking garden and door to side path. Double bedroom one positioned to the front of the property with views over the garden, double bedroom two located to the rear with views over the rear garden and bedroom three to the side. Shower room with shower set in corner unit, window to rear, w.c. and wash hand basin with vanity furniture. A particular feature of the property are the established and well-kept gardens which are east facing to the front with a small wall and wrought iron gates. The main path has an area of lawn either side and surrounded by established shrubs. There is a long driveway to the front and side of the property which provides ample space for off street parking. The west facing rear garden has lots has a lovely large lawn with good sized patio, established shurbs and trees surrounding the lawn and there is a garden shed. There is access to both sides of the property to the front. Duddingston Road is located approximately 3 miles east of Princes Street and is well placed for an excellent selection of amenities. There is a Tesco Metro close by and the Newcraighall Retail Park is only a short drive from the property and has a wide number of larger retailers including a Marks and Spencers as well as having a selection of restaurants, coffee shops and a Cinema complex. Arthur’s Seat and Holyrood Park are within easy walking distance and afford many pleasant walks. Portobello Beach and promenade is also within easy reach and offer a wider more eclectic selection of shops, coffee houses and restaurants. Edinburgh Royal Infirmary is close by and there is good access to the city by-pass. There are also highly regarded schools within the local catchment area which include Duddingston Primary and Portobello High School. Regular public transport services operate to and from the city centre and to surrounding areas.
